Description

3,4-Seco-3-Oxobisabol-10-Ene-4,1-Olide is a high-purity, specialized sesquiterpenoid derivative with a unique lactone structure. This compound serves as a valuable advanced intermediate or building block for the synthesis of complex molecules in fine chemical and pharmaceutical research. It is primarily sought after by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and fragrance industries for creating novel active ingredients and specialty chemicals.

Basic Information

Product Name 3,4-Seco-3-Oxobisabol-10-Ene-4,1-Olide
CAS No. 1564265-85-5
Molecular Formula C15H22O2
Molecular Weight 234.33 g/mol
Synonyms 3,4-Seco-3-oxobisabol-10-ene-4,1-olide; 4,1-Olide, 3,4-seco-3-oxobisabol-10-ene-; (1R,4S,5S)-4-Isopropenyl-1-methyl-6-oxabicyclo[3.2.1]octane-7-one; 6-Oxabicyclo[3.2.1]octane-7-one, 4-(1-methylethenyl)-1-methyl-, (1R,4S,5S)-; Seco-oxobisabolide; Bisabolene seco-lactone der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at controlled room temperature (15-25°C). Keep away from strong oxidizing agents.
